Children's Theatre Organizations
Groups supporting arts and theatre for young audiences

Children’s Theatre Foundation of America (CTFA)
CTFA is committed to the values of diversity, equity and inclusion by supporting theatre artists and organizations that share these values working to address past and current injustices to groups that have been historically disadvantaged and socially, politically, and economically excluded.

American Alliance for Theatre & Education (AATE)
AATE serves and inspires a growing collective of theatre artists, educators, and scholars committed to transforming young people and communities through the theatre arts.

Association for Theatre in Higher Education (ATHE)
ATHE serves as an intellectual and artistic center for producing new knowledge about theatre and performance-related disciplines, linking with theatres, and promoting access and equity.

International Assoc. of Theatre for Children & Young People
ASSITEJ unites theatres, organisations and individuals throughout the world who make theatre for children and young people.

SmallSize.org (Europe)
European network for the diffusion of performing arts for early childhood, with special focus on the diffusion of performing arts for children between 0 and 6 years old.

Australian Children's Theatre Foundation (ACTF, AU)
ACTF supports delivery of arts-based programs into primary schools across Victoria, plus subsidy opportunities for remote, regional and disadvantaged schools and the commissioning of new works for young people ages 6-11.

Performing Arts and Young People in Aotearoa (PAYPA, NZ)
PAYPA is a network of performing artists and organisations working for children and young people in Aotearoa, New Zealand.

Action for Children’s Arts (ACA, UK)
ACA campaigns for children across the UK to have access to the arts.  ACA considers it is essential that the voices of children should not be excluded from the national conversation.

Youth Theatre Journal (YTJ)
The journal focuses on the dissemination of ideas relating to practical and theoretical developments in the field of theatre and performance by, with, and for children and youth and drama/theatre education.

National Youth Theatre (NYT, UK)
NYT gives young people the opportunity to learn as much about themselves and how to relate to others, as they do about acting and technical theatre.

National Youth Theatre Company (NYTC, NZ)
NYTC is New Zealand's premiere all-access musical theatre training organisation - bringing confidence and life skills to young people through ongoing theatrical training and performance opportunities.

ArtsEdge: K-12 Resources (AU)
ArtsEdge facilitates relationships between the arts and Australian education sectors and creates opportunities through partnership to encourage, develop, and celebrate learning environments which spark creativity amongst students and their school communities.

Drama South Australia (DSA, AU)
DSA promotes Drama in education as a valuable and valued part of education, as well as encourages the study and development of Drama in education as a teaching methodology and as a creative and expressive art form.

The Puppetry Home Page
The Puppetry Home Page is a free resource for the puppetry community and is dedicated to helping people connect with the world of puppetry.

Books on Creative Drama & Children's Theatre
Easily search for these books on the Internet

Creative Drama for the Classroom Teacher
Ruth Beall Heinig. Prentice-Hall, Inc., 1993.
A college textbook for Creative Drama teachers. Using straightforward language and clear descriptions of actual lessons, this book will get you started really teaching Drama in the classroom. Search for this book...

Creative Drama Resource Book for Grades K-3
Ruth B. Heinig. Prentice-Hall, Inc., 1987.
Real lessons direct from the classroom. The focus here is on practice, not theory. You can immediately TEACH the lessons and activities in this book. Very clear explanations and easy reference. Search for this book...

Creative Drama Resource Book for Grades 4-6
Ruth B. Heinig and Ruth M. Heinig. Prentice-Hall, Inc., 1987.
Real lessons direct from the classroom. The focus here is on practice, not theory. You can immediately TEACH the lessons and activities in this book. Very clear explanations and easy reference. Search for this book...

Drama with Children
Geraldine Brain Siks. Harper and Row, 1983.
Another college textbook for Creative Drama teachers. A little old-fashioned, but very easy to follow, with lots of practical lessons. Search for this book...

Improvisations in Creative Drama
Betty Keller. Meriwether Publishing Ltd., 1987.
A collection of Creative Drama lessons, enough for at least a year's work. The focus is mainly Theatre training and process-oriented work. If you're looking for ready-made lessons that WORK, this book has them. Search for this book...

Drama Themes: A Practical Guide for Teaching Drama
Larry Swartz. Heinemann Educational Books, Inc., 1988.
An excellent text to help you construct Drama lessons to support a wide variety of themes and curricular areas. Includes actual, useable lessons. Its strength is how Swartz makes Drama out of subject matter. Search for this book...

Theatre Games for Young Performers
Maria C. Novelly. Meriwether Publishing Ltd., 1985.
A collection of classic theatre games for teens. All the activities are intended to train young actors in performance technique. Lots of fun. Search for this book...

Structuring Drama Work: Available Forms in Theatre and Drama
Jonothan Neelands. Cambridge University Press, 1992.
An absolutely information-packed book discussing and contrasting conventions and approaches to the teaching of drama. Contains lots of useful activities-mostly appropriate for older kids. Search for this book...

Children's Theater: A Paradigm, Primer and Resource
Kelly Eggers and Walter Eggers. Scarecrow Press, 2010.
This work is valuable for those wishing to know more about the importance and use of theater for children, both educationally and socially. Search for this book...

Acting and Theatre (An Usborne Introduction)
Cheryl Evans, Lucy Smith. Usborne Publishing, 1992.
Providing an introduction to theater, this work covers all aspects of the theatrical world, both creative and technical, including acting, set design, costumes, and more. Search for this book...

Forum Theatre for Children: Enhancing Social, Emotional and Creative Development
Nick Hammond. Stylus Publishing, 2015.
This innovative book illustrates the vital role of drama for young schoolchildren. A dynamic fusion of theatre and psychology, it describes each step of the process of Forum Theatre. Search for this book...
